摘要
In this paper, the microencapsulation of the MgAl-hydrotalcite (HTlc) and diclofenac (DIK) intercalation product (HT]c-DIK) was realized in order to obtain a composite system for colonic drug delivery. Eudragite (R) S or Eudragit (R) L were used as polymers for preparation of microparticles (MPs). MPs were prepared by using a properly modified oil-in-oil solvent evaporation method. A 1:5 or 1:10 w/w HTlc-DIK/polymer ratios were employed. An experimental design was applied in order to assess the preparation variable effects oil the qualitative MP appearance. Improved MP preparations were achieved when 7-13 ml of acetone-ethanol solution was employed at both HTlc-DIK/polymer ratios. The MPs were tested for in vitro drug release. DIK release from Eudragite L MPs at pH 6.8 reached 26-35X, within 25-30 min at both HTlc-DIK/polymer ratios and no further increase was observed when the pH was shifted to 7.5. DIK release from Eudragite S MPs at pH 7.5 reached for both ratios 70%, after 6-8 h. The obtained results showed that hydrotalcite intercalation compound call be microencapsulated without missing the intercalated compound and the resulted composite MPs showed good characteristics. Besides HTlc-DIK/Eudragit (R) S MPs possess improved features with respect to HTlc-DIK/Eudragit (R) L MPs. For this reason, HTlc-DIK/Eudragit (R) S MPs could be promising for drug delivery either to the distal part of small intestine or to the colon. (c) 2008 Elsevier Inc. All rights reserved.
